So, what exactly is the P026c code? Well, this code is specifically associated with fuel injection-related issues in your vehicle. When your car’s onboard computer detects a problem with injector number three, it triggers the P026c code. This means that there may be a malfunction or imbalance within that particular fuel injector.
But why is a single fuel injector such a big deal? Think of it as a team effort – every fuel injector plays a crucial role in ensuring optimal engine performance. When one injector is not functioning properly, it can disrupt the delicate balance of fuel delivery to the engine cylinders. This imbalance can lead to various problems, including reduced power, decreased fuel efficiency, and rough idling.
Now that we understand the significance of the P026c code, let’s explore some possible causes for its occurrence. The most common culprits are a faulty fuel injector, clogged or dirty injectors, wiring issues, or even a malfunctioning Engine Control Unit (ECU). Identifying the root cause requires a systematic approach, which often involves using diagnostic tools to pinpoint the exact problem.
Once you’ve identified the cause, it’s time to take action. If it’s a simple matter of clogged injectors, a thorough cleaning might do the trick. However, if the injector is faulty or the wiring is damaged, replacement or repairs may be necessary. It’s essential to address the issue promptly to prevent further damage to your vehicle and ensure optimal performance.

Understanding P026c:
P026c is a specific DTC that relates to one of your car’s fuel injector circuits. Essentially, it indicates a problem with the electrical circuit of a particular fuel injector. Each fuel injector in your engine has a dedicated circuit, and if one of them malfunctions, the P026c code may appear.
Impact on Vehicle Performance:
When your vehicle’s fuel injector circuit experiences issues, it can lead to various performance problems. Some common symptoms associated with P026c include rough idling, decreased fuel efficiency, engine misfires, and even stalling. Ignoring this code and continuing to drive without addressing the underlying issue could potentially cause further damage to your engine.
Causes of P026c:
Several factors could trigger the P026c DTC. A faulty fuel injector, damaged wiring or connectors, clogged injectors, or a malfunctioning powertrain control module (PCM) are some possible culprits. Identifying the precise cause requires proper diagnosis by a qualified mechanic using specialized diagnostic tools.
Resolving P026c:
To effectively resolve the P026c code, it’s crucial to pinpoint the root cause accurately. This is where professional assistance becomes invaluable. A skilled mechanic will perform a comprehensive inspection of the fuel injector circuit, checking for any damaged components, loose connections, or signs of clogging. Once the issue is identified, appropriate repairs or replacements can be undertaken to rectify the problem.

One of the most impactful solutions is to inspect and clean the fuel injector. Over time, deposits and dirt can accumulate, hindering the injector’s performance. By carefully removing the injector and cleaning it thoroughly, you can restore its functionality and improve fuel delivery to the engine. This fix alone can make a world of difference in your vehicle’s performance.
Another remarkable approach is to replace the faulty fuel injector. In some cases, the injector might be beyond repair, or cleaning it may not provide satisfactory results. By installing a new fuel injector specifically designed for your vehicle’s make and model, you can ensure optimal fuel atomization and distribution, effectively resolving the P026c code.
Additionally, it’s crucial to check the wiring harness and connectors associated with the fuel injector circuit. A loose or damaged connection can disrupt the injector’s signal, leading to the error code. Carefully inspecting and repairing any wiring issues can eliminate this problem entirely.
